Memorandum dated November 27, 2000 from Dave Garland, NWRO Water Quality, Washington State Department of Ecology, to Ann Kenny and Kevin Fitzpatrick regarding Sea-Tac Third Runway Borrow Area 3 wetland impacts. Addresses Port Of Seattle proposal to excavate sand and gravel from Borrow Area 3 south of Sea-Tac Airport for Third Runway fill embankment. References Pacific Groundwater Group (PGG, 2000) hydrologic study concluding excavation ‘would likely have substantial impacts to wetland water flows, and possibly biota.’ Document covers seven wetlands in Borrow Area 3, perched water-bearing zone interception, proposed drainage swale along northwest margin of borrow pit, flow control structure, wetlands 29 and 30, Hart Crowser reports (2000a, 2000b), Section 401 Water Quality Certification, and recommendations including minimum 50-foot undisturbed buffer, HDPE-lined drainage swale, and semi-annual swale inspection.
